Model Analytics & Market Report
We've analyzed more than 84,900 sales records of this model and here are some numbers.
The average price for new (MSRP) 2021 FORD BRONCO SPORT in 2021 was $33,955.
The average price for used 2021 FORD BRONCO SPORT nowadays in 2024 is $26,490 which is 78% from the original price.
Estimated mileage driven per year is 8,882 miles.

Depreciation
The graph below is a depreciation curve for 2021 FORD BRONCO SPORT. It shows how much this model looses per year in price. This analytics is calculated using sales records from BADVIN database.
The table below shows average price for used 2021 FORD BRONCO SPORT in each year since the year of manufacturing, current year price and projected price in the future years.
You can scroll the table horizontally to see all columns.
Year | Average Mileage | Average Price | % Left | % Lost | ||
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
2021 MSRP | 0 mi | $33,955 | — | — | 100% | 0% |
2021 | 8,882 mi | $33,005 | +$950 | +2.8% | 97.2% | 2.8% |
2022 | 17,764 mi | $31,734 | +$1,271 | +3.85% | 93.46% | 6.54% |
2023 | 26,646 mi | $28,485 | +$3,249 | +10.24% | 83.89% | 16.11% |
2024 | 35,528 mi | $26,490 | +$1,995 | +7% | 78.02% | 21.98% |
